Mary,
Yes I know Maui Dreams Come True and Papakea very well. I will start by telling you Papakea has various quality room types. Each unit is individualy owned and each management company has different standards for keeping the unit up. As far as I know there are 4 or 5 rental companies at Papakea.

Right now the main managenet of Papakea is by Aston Resorts. This is one of their lower end properties. I do not know how Maui Dreams Come True keeps their units but they are a real company.

Papakea resort is inexpensive but is not air conditioned and is not nearly as fancy as many other Maui condos. The most luxurious condo I have stayed at on Maui is Kaanapali Alii, but of course it is much more expensive than Papakea. Be sure to rent a car, since Papkea is not withing walking distance of the big Kaanapali Beach hotels, shopping, resorts, etc.

I live at Papakea and I love it. It is situated on the ocean and I believe that most units are ocean view. There are two swimming pools, hot tubs, saunas, BBQ's, ocean side lounging chairs, tennis courts, koi ponds and putting greens. All the units have lanais (Porch). The grounds are beautifully landscaped. A new shopping complex is opening across the street with a large grocery store, restaurants and dive shop. On Monday and Thursday mornings there is a fantastic farmers market a minute walk away. Although there is no beach directly infront of the property, the beach starts right next door and goes all the way down to Kaanapali Beach- a great walk! Although none of units have A/C it's not really needed since it the trade winds gently blow on this part of the island. If it does get really warm, we just open our windows and door and turn on the fan! If you have any questions regarding Papakea feel free to contact me. I've lived here for over a year and am seriously looking into buying a unit. There are studios, one bedrooms, one bedroom with loft and two bedroom units. There are many beautiful beaches close by and of course the night life of Lahaina a 10 minute drive away. The ocean view is BEAUTIFUL!!!
